Indian Peafowl: The Majestic 'Queen of Birds'

  • The Indian Peafowl is known as the "Queen of Birds" due to its stunning appearance and regal demeanor.
  • It is India's national bird, symbolizing beauty, divinity, and good fortune in culture and art.
  • The male peacock's elaborate "tail" consists of over 200 long feathers with eye-like patterns and a metallic sheen.
  • Peacocks are omnivores, consuming seeds, fruits, insects, and small reptiles, benefiting farmers by controlling pests.
  • Their long feathers are shed annually and regrow; white peacocks are a result of a genetic mutation called leucism.
